1. Protect Boards from Damage

Caution! Computer boards are static-sensitive and can be damaged by touching or handling. To prevent damage from static electricity, do the following:

Wear a grounded, static-dissipating wrist strap for the entire hardware installation.

Work at a static-safeguarded work station (see below).

The work surface drains electrical charges from conductive materials when the materials are placed on the surface. The grounded, static-dissipating wrist strap drains static charge from the person wearing the strap.

Both components ensure that static charges are drained at a rate and current level that are safe. Both must be used any time a person is handling a board or component.

2. Set Hardware Switches

The D/41JCT-LS board includes hardware autoconfiguration for IRQ and memory address. This technology lets you use the factory default hardware settings for quick installation and operation. However, we recommend that you review the following information before installing your board and select any options as desired.

A. Set the Board ID Number

When you start Dialogic boards, each board is assigned a sequential number for identification and use by the system software. This sequential number specifies the device and channel name(s) for each board. The board number is based on the board ID that you set using the

SW30 rotary switch on the board.

Use the SW30 rotary switch to specify board sequencing as follows:

• Automatic Assignment: Board ID 0

Also called geographical method. All Dialogic PCI boards can share the factory default setting of board

ID 0. In this case, boards are automatically sorted by

PCI bus and slot number.

Note: Adding or removing a board can cause the renumbering of boards in the system. Consequently, the assignment of device names may change during the next system start-up.

Manual Assignment: Board IDs 1–9, A-F

In addition to the automatic assignment method, you can use the manual or discrete assignment method to further identify boards in your system.

If you change the board ID from the factory default of 0 to any other number, the software will use that setting to identify the board.

Note: When not set to 0, the board ID must be unique. It must not conflict with the board ID of any other Dialogic ISA or PCI board. If you use this method, we recommend that you assign sequential numbers starting at 1. This method is also used for all ISA bus boards.

Numbering Precedence in Mixed Systems

In systems using both automatic and manual assignment methods, or where both ISA and PCI boards exist, PCI boards take precedence and are numbered before an

ISA board that uses board IDs 1-9 or A-F.

Note: The Dialogic software can correctly register your boards for proper operation; however, due to variations among computer chassis, it is not possible for the software to determine where each board is physically placed. B. Set the Hook-Switch State for Start-Up

(Optional)

Set the SW4 switch as follows to select how the board responds to an incoming call when the computer power is on but the board is not initialized.

Ringing (On-Hook)

SW4

OFF

SW4 = Off (default): Callers hear ringing (on-hook).

Busy (Off-Hook) SW4

ON

SW4 = On: Callers hear a busy signal (off-hook).

Note: If the computer power is off, callers hear ringing

(on-hook) regardless of the setting of the SW4 switch.

3. Set CT Bus Jumpers (optional)

The Computer Telephony bus (CT Bus) provides communication and flexible resource sharing among the boards connected to the bus. This Dialogic board has a

CT Bus connector that complies with the ECTF H.100

specification, and as such can be connected to the

CT Bus with a CT Bus cable.

You can connect the board to the CT Bus or use it without the CT Bus in stand-alone mode.

For applications that do not require media sharing or switching across the CT Bus, use the board in standalone mode. No CT Bus cable is required. You can skip the rest of this section and proceed to Section 4

Install the Board.”

In addition, you may skip the instructions in this section when you use the board in SCbus mode without a CT Bus master board; that is, using only

SCbus master/slave boards.

To connect the boards to the CT Bus, set the CT Bus jumpers according to instructions in this section.

Note: If these boards are operating in SCbus mode, CT

Bus (H.100) termination is not required.

The following instructions only apply to the boards at each end of the CT Bus cable. Only boards at each end of the CT Bus cable must be terminated.

JP1 jumper is reserved and unused. DO NOT install a shunt across the pins of JP1.

JP2 is a 2-pin jumper that is used to terminate the CT

Bus, ensuring that proper electrical characteristics exist on the CT Bus. By factory default, this jumper is not terminated on the board.

To use the CT Bus:

• Install the shunt on the JP2 jumper of a board to terminate the CT Bus at that board.

• Only terminate the first and last boards (the boards

located at each end) on the CT Bus cable.

Do not install a shunt across the pins of JP2 on boards located between the end boards on the CT

Bus cable (the shunt must be disconnected on the

JP2 jumper to disable termination).

The JP2 jumper terminates the H.100 signals listed in the following table.

Shunt

JP2, Pins 1 and 2

(used on boards at each end of CT Bus cable only)

H.100 signal terminated

CT_FRAME_(A&B)

CT_C8_(A&B)

4. Install the Board

Warning! To reduce the risk of electric shock:

Switch off the power and disconnect all power cords.

Do not re-attach power cords or switch on power to the computer while the computer cover is removed.

Install the board in the computer chassis according to the following instructions:

1. Remove the computer cover.

2. Select an empty PCI bus slot, and remove the slot’s retaining screw and access coverplate.

5. Attach CT Bus Cable to Board (optional)

Colored Stripe (Pin 1)

If you use the board in stand-alone mode, skip the instructions in this section.

Use a CT Bus cable to connect your board to other

CT Bus form-factor boards in the system.

Caution! To preserve the electrical integrity of the

CT Bus, use a CT Bus cable with the appropriate number of connectors (“drops”). We recommend that no more than two connectors at either end of the cable be left unused. In addition, it is preferable to distribute the installed boards in slots along the length of the

CT Bus cable rather than clustered in one area.

Attach the CT Bus cable to the Dialogic board as follows:

1. Attach the end connector on the CT Bus cable to the

CT Bus edge connector on the top edge of the first board in the sequence. The connectors are designed to fit together one way only. If the connector does not seat fully on the board, turn the cable around and try again. Make sure that the colored stripe on the cable faces the rear bracket.

3. If the cable has extra connectors or is loose, tuck the cable down so that it does not snag when you replace the computer cover. See the Caution given earlier in this section.

6. Connect CT Bus/SCbus Adapter (optional)

If you use the board in stand-alone mode, skip the instructions in this section.

To connect your board to SCbus form-factor boards, use the CT Bus/SCbus adapter (part number

99-2446-001). You may use only one CT Bus/SCbus

adapter per system.

1. Before installing the adapter, the Dialogic boards in your chassis must be positioned in the correct order.

The board on which the adapter is installed must be inserted in the first PCI slot adjacent to an ISA slot.

Locate this board.

2. Align pin 1 of the adapter with pin 1 of the edge connector on the board. Press the adapter onto the board with the SCbus cable connector facing the rear edge of the board.

8. Connect External Cables

Each RJ-11 jack on the rear bracket of the voice board supports a single voice channel. Use each RJ-

11 jack and phone cable to connect each channel to an analog PBX or standard telephone outlet.

Since this board emulates a standard telephone, a standard telephone will not function when directly attached to the board.
